    The frequency with which you wash your hair depends on the condition of your hair. Basic guidelines are to wash your hair a few times a week for dry hair, and every day or every other day for oily hair.

    Completely agree... I have very dry and thick hair that I used to shampoo every time I showered. The result was so damaged that I couldn't get it to do anything without gel. Now I shampoo every 3 days or so and it's much more healthy looking and I no longer have to use gel.

    I have really thick and curly hair. I tried washing it every day and it was just a freakin' wreck. I talked to a couple of stylists and they said that for hair like mine, I should only wash it every other time at the most - going a couple days wouldn't hurt it.

    When I wash it too often, it gets dry, frizzy and completely out of control. It causes my hair to break off more and thin out - something I found out when my hair was a LOT longer. In addition, it looks 100 times better the day after it was washed.
